Chapter 3
When the first years walked up the marble staircase to get to the Great hall, a teacher greeted them all at the top of the second flight of stairs. Seriously, they need to get an elevator. As Brooklyn looked up, she could see portraits littering corridors and stairs as far as the eye can see, the teacher began talking about the different houses and about how points will be given for good things and taken for bad. She also said how the house is like your family so do it well and with that she said, "The sorting will begin momentarily." With that she walked off to the Great Hall. The students were alone, they could've had a big party or crazy dances but instead, Draco Malfoy sauntered up the stairs, Crabbe and Goyle behind him and stood up at the front. "So," he started, "It's true then what they were saying on the train." He looked over at us girls. "Harry Potter has come to Hogwarts." All around, people were whispering excitedly and he introduced himself. "I'm Malfoy, Draco Malfoy." A boy sniggered. "Think my name's funny do you, red hair and a hang me down robe, you must be a Weasley." He extended his hand. "You don't want to go making friends with the wrong sort, I can help you there." Potter raised his eyebrows. "I think I can tell the wrong sort for myself thanks."  Ooof. Daphne snickered next to Brooklyn. "Crash and burn." she whispered and all of the people in her area giggled. Including Brooklyn, although she did feel sorry for Malfoy as he was tapped on the shoulder by a scroll held by McGonagall. He stalked back over to his friends and began muttering about the 'wrong sort'. As the first years walked into the Great Hall, they saw student after student all staring at them and Pansy squirmed uncomfortably. A lot of people were sorted like Susan Bones, the red haired kid Ron Weasley and Draco himself. Then Potter got up to whispers as he was sorted into Gryffindor. All of Brooklyn's friends were sorted except her, Theo and Blaise. Theo was next, a pair of twin girls Parvati and Padma, a Hannah Abbott, a Terry Boot, Blaise, four more, Felix and Freya and finally with seven left, Brooklyn. She walked up to the hat and sat down on the stool. The hat whispered, "hmm, you want to be with your friends and you're smart but not a Ravenclaw, Loyal but not a Hufflepuff and that leaves Gryffindor and Slytherin." Brooklyn shook her head and thought not Gryffindor, anything but Gryffindor. The hat frowned, "That's an unusual request but oh well, SLYTHERIN!"  All of Brooklyn's friends cheered and as she got off the stool she went to join them. She sat in between Felix and Draco and as the last people were sorted, the feast begun. There was foods galore as she looked at the different meats, the different vegetables, even different potatoes, then she had heard they served for a strange reason mint humbugs but okay, whatever helps you sleep at night. They ate lots of food, introduced themselves properly to Felix and Freya and to some older students. Lola introduced them all to her brother and his friends and then as the last of the puddings were eaten (jam tarts, ice creams, rice pudding, all flavors of chocolate etc.), they followed the Prefects to their common room. Their common room was in the dungeons behind a door that looked like a wall, you had to whisper the password to and apparently It stayed the same all year. This year was Slytherin the year before was common room, original huh. Who comes up with these passwords, a five year old? The common room was cold at first as it was under the black lake which gave it a greenish glow but as you stepped properly in there was a fireplace that kept it all warm. Boys dormitories to their left and girls to their right. 
All of the girls trudged upstairs and said goodbye and goodnight to the boys. Their dorm room was a huge rectangular room with a door on the left probably leading to a huge bathroom. There were six four poster beds and they were draped with emerald blankets and pillows. The beds all had silver bedside tables next to them and they each had a lamp on in the shape of a snake. There were six wardrobes, one for each of them, and there were three windows on the right side of the room. These windows looked out onto the Black Lake and the older students said that you could usually see mermaids or some water creature swim by once in a while. Brooklyn was the first in so she claimed the bed nearest to the bathroom and the next girl was in he next bed and so on.
Soon, all of their stuff was unpacked, placed properly and they were all sat on Millicent's bed playing Verituserum. That was a truth telling potion which was like the Muggle way of saying truth game. They asked questions and you had to drink a sip of that to answer the question. Afterwards, Millicent was afraid of Pumpkins (say what), Pansy had a crush on Draco (eww), Daphne like Lola the best of her friends (rude) and so on, finally as it was Brooklyn's turn the question was any big secrets. She swallowed and answered with, "I hate my dad he is always away and didn't even see me off at the platform, he is always doing paperwork and I just hate him, I miss mum. She would have been nice. She would have told dad that he was doing the wrong parenting and that he need to at least have a conversation with me." The girls all gave my sympathy stares and then it was Lola's go again. Finally, we all agreed to get some sleep for the nice lessons tomorrow, well depends on if you like studying or not. However, she definitely needs to borrow Star from Draco, if he says no, steal. She needs to write home to her dad. Make sure that he still wants to at least talk once in a while. Anyway, as Brooklyn got into bed she felt the warmness of the blankets and the fluffy pillow and fell asleep having a nice dream about how much she was going to love finding these new secret passages. Chapter 2
When Brooklyn woke up on September 1st, she looked around her bedroom and spotted her calendar and hurried over then crossed off the little note she had wrote to herself. The note said something along the lines of don't be late or you'll miss the train. She hurried over to her wardrobe and pulled out the first thing she got hold of. After she was dressed she slid down the banister of the stairs so she didn't waste any more time. Her dad patted her on the back, held out his arm and when she held it back, they apparated to the train station.  "Mr. and Mrs Malfoy will be here with Draco soon so be on your best behavior," Mr Fudge said. "Yes father," Brooklyn sighed, she was always speaking politely to her father and just wanted to act like they knew each other. The way he made her speak like he was the king made her shiver slightly. All of a sudden there was a loud Pop and the Malfoy family appeared. They had obviously arrived by apparition too. Draco did the immediate thing and left the boring adults to talk.  "What's the platform number?" Brooklyn asked.  "9 and 3/4." "Platform what?" she looked around and could see no 9 and 3/4. Yes living in the wizarding world you'd expect her to know all about this by now but because she had never been there, she thought it was a joke when Draco mentioned it before.  Mr. Fudge grabbed his daughters hand and pulled her right between platforms 9 and 10. He told her to go through the middle and she secretly thought he was mental but wasn't going to say that of course. She rushed forward and expected to crash but came out on the other side unscathed. Right in front of her was a huge ruby red steam train that could probably fit about a thousand people in there.  A few moments later and Draco and his parents had joined Brooklyn on the platform. "Your father said that he had an urgent call from the Ministry, dear." Mrs Malfoy said. Brooklyn nodded her head, secretly feeling deflated as she thought about how he would not be there to witness her first train ride to Hogwarts. She followed her best friend onto the train and met their other gang of friends in a small compartment. It was so small however that they girls agreed to go and find a separate one together promising to meet them off the train. As Brooklyn, Daphne, Pansy and Millicent sat themselves down, a girl with black hair and chocolate brown eyes entered their compartment. "Can I sit here, my brother's gone to find his friends?" They all nodded and introduced themselves as first years and their names. She smiled and said "I'm first year too, my brother's fifth year and Captain of the Quidditch team. My name's Lola Flint." Brooklyn thought for a moment and something clicked. "Marcus Flint's sister, your father works at the Ministry?" She nodded and they had a great time talking about what they would do first at Hogwarts and the mischievousness they can get up to. 
A short while later, the trolley witch came by and after they all bought a chocolate frog and liquorice wand each, Pansy's treat, a girl with bushy brown hair came in "Have you seen a toad, a boy named Neville's lost one?" They all shook their heads and she nodded and said a thanks for your help and off she went. After that, another group came in but it was a good group. "Hi Blaise, Theo, Crabbe, Goyle." Brooklyn said. Draco pouted, "Where's my hi?" Brooklyn laughed and continued, "I've already seen you today, guys meet Lola Flint, Lola meet the guys." She smiled self-consciously and as they talked to her more, she got more relaxed. When at last, they were gone from the doorway, a boy hurried over to Lola and said "Apparently, Harry Potter's on the train." He rushed off again and they immediately went and told Draco. When they got back to their compartment, Lola said that it was her brother. Then, they found out Daphne had a sister and Theo has a brother, but most of the group already knew that, Lola didn't.  Anyway, when the train stopped, the gang met up and all hopped off and the Prefects and Head Boy and Girl told everyone to leave their luggage here because someone would be here to collect it most likely the teachers. As the first years stepped off, a man stood inside the station and introduced himself as Hagrid. Like Crabbe and Goyle, the gang now calls him by his last name, all the students do. Any who, Daphne came up to Brooklyn and said, "We need to go by boat, Lola said her brother said, can you imagine falling in though, eww."  She was right, as they hopped in the boats (Brooklyn, Draco, Blaise and Lola in one- Pansy, Crabbe, Daphne ad Goyle in the second- Millicent, Theodore and two others that told them they were twins Felix and Freya). When the boats set off, they turned a corner and got their first glimpse of Hogwarts, it was magnificent, they couldn't ask for anything more... Quotev Story, Brooklyn Fudge (Draco Malfoy)
Brooklyn Fudge was a normal girl... not. Her father was Cornelius Fudge, Minister for Magic and her mother had died early on from child birth. Sometimes, Brooklyn hated the publicity because her father was always away at meetings or busy with paper work. Other times, she loved it. Everyone knew her name and when she went to Hogwarts, they would all bow down to her and she would never be lonely again... Brooklyn had long caramel colored hair and her eyes were a dainty blue, just like her mother's eyes. Brooklyn had always been short and she always will be but one can hope, right. Brooklyn was a pureblood so that helped make a lot of high connections. When her father did spend time with her it was usually in a fancy dinner party they were invited to or for a fancy ball they had the pleasure of going to. Mostly, though, she was invited to go to a certain boy's house she had always been friends with and she actually enjoys his company. that boy was none other than Draco Malfoy.  Draco Malfoy, a pureblood loving blonde haired boy. when he wasn't doing the fancy dinner's and balls too, he was hanging out with Brooklyn talking about Diagon Alley and Hogwarts. They had a little gang of friends Brooklyn and Draco. Their friends worshipped them way to much though, there was Theodore Nott, Blaise Zabini, Vincent Crabbe, Gregory Goyle, Pansy Parkinson , Millicent Bulstrode and Daphne Greengrass.                                                                                                       *** One extremely early, surprisingly sunny June morning, as the morning post owl flew in, a letter in a thick parchment caught Brooklyn's eye. she grabbed it daintily and flipped over the envelope, a Hogwarts crest emblem stood out on the yellowing envelope and without hesitation, she ripped open the paper. Yes, finally the moment she had been waiting for, her letter to Hogwarts. her chance to be who she wants to be without cameras following her every move. She ran into the hallway, bumping into the side of the banister. Her house was huge, if you call it a house. It was more like a small manor, either way, Brooklyn loved it for the different twisted passageways and secret hiding spaces. Her dad was waiting for her in his study and, as she rushed the last set of stairs, she said excitedly "Dad, the Hogwarts letter has arrived and this means we finally get to go to Diagon Alley!" She squealed and rushed downstairs again as she grabbed a handful of floo powder and exclaimed "Malfoy Manor!" As she felt the familiar tube sensation, she pulled in her elbows. With a last glance at some old witches dining room floor, she fell on a cold surface with a thud. She looked up and saw a hand extended to her and she reached up and gratefully took it. The hand belonged to Draco Malfoy, her best friend since for as long as she could remember. "Did you get your Hogwarts letter?" Brooklyn asked quickly.  "Yeah, Mum and Dad opened it before me though so I technically didn't." They both chuckled. "Dad was in his study working when I got mine, I told him and then came here straight away because, you know what this means." "Diagon Alley." They both said together. A short while later, Brooklyn and Draco were travelling with Lucius and Narcissa Malfoy, Draco's parents, and they had travelled by apparition this time. A way on how to get from one place to another. It was like there was a tight tube that could just about fit baby inside and you were being told to go down it you were usually sick the first time. Or you could get splinched, lose a part of yourself on the way. After the quick entrance, Brooklyn immediately ran off to Gringotts, the wizarding bank for some gold to buy all of her school supplies. After the turbulent cart ride their and back, they wobbled out of Gringotts to get their other things. Lucius went to look at books and Narcissa to the robes store. This left Draco and Brooklyn free to go wherever they wanted, they both decided first however to go and get their wand. When they entered Ollivanders, they thought it was empty until a man came speeding towards them from a ladder and as he jumped off he said "I wondered when I'd be seeing you Mr Malfoy," he turned to Brooklyn. "Ah and you too Miss Fudge." It might sound creepy that he knows their names but in the wizarding world, they're practically celebrities. He handed them both a wand to try and they went through at least five wands each before Draco found his wand made with Unicorn Tail core. Ironic right. Draco means Dragon in the constellations (stars). He passed Brooklyn her seventh wand and she muttered "Seventh times the charm." She waved it and a jet of water splashed over them both. She giggled at his wet hair before trying another wand. At last, she had her eleventh try and that was the right wand for her. Unicorn tail, Willow, eight inches good for Charms work. Which was helpful if she wanted to dry herself off.  When they all met at Florean Fortescue's ice cream parlor, they all bought a vanilla ice cream Brooklyn asked for chocolate chips and they made their way around Diagon Alley for any last purchases. They wanted a pet each so they both bought one with their own money though because Lucius disagreed with pets. Draco bought and owl he named Star, obvious, and Brooklyn bought a fluffy grey kitten she named Evangeline or Eva for short. "Why did you name your cat Evangeline, that's complicated." Draco asked on their way back to the manors front gates. "It was my mother's name and it's Eva for short Mr. Simple." She retorted and Draco scoffed, "You're comparing your mother to a ferocious man eating thing." This time it was Brooklyn's turn to scoff, "She's just a kitten, you don't like her because she scratched your arm."                                                                                                 *** "Dad, I'm home," Brooklyn called. She rushed over to her Dad's study and found him asleep at his desk. She smiled slightly and shuffled his paperwork to the other side of the desk and took off his stiff looking hat before grabbing a jacket and putting his head on it like a pillow. As she left the room she rushed to her own and gushed to her cat at how awesome this new chapter of their lives is going to be. She turned to her wardrobe and picked up a picture of her friends and her at the last winter ball. Smiling she snuggled up on her bed and dreamt of the last ball when her and Draco had to dance and they ended up falling on top of some old wierdos and they bother burst out laughing. That was a good day and Hogwarts will be even better. Hopefully. Little did she know this was going to be the biggest challenge she'd ever have to face.
